| 9 | #include "gmock/gmock.h" |
| 10 | #include "gtest/gtest.h" |
| 11 | |
| 12 | #include "JSON.h" |
| 13 | |
| 14 | template <typename T> |
| 15 | void TestJSON(JSONValue *json_val, const std::function<void(T &)> &test_func) { |
| 16 | ASSERT_THAT(json_val, testing::NotNull()); |
| 17 | ASSERT_TRUE(T::classof(json_val)); |
| 18 | test_func(static_cast<T &>(*json_val)); |
| 19 | } |
| 20 | |
| 21 | JSONValue::SP ParseJSON(const char *json_string) { |
| 22 | return JSONParser(json_string).ParseJSONValue(); |
| 23 | } |
| 24 | |
| 25 | template <typename T> |
| 26 | void ParseAndTestJSON( |
| 27 | const char *json_string, |
| 28 | const std::function<void(T &)> &test_func = [](T &) {}) { |
| 29 | auto json_val = ParseJSON(json_string); |
| 30 | TestJSON<T>(json_val.get(), test_func); |
| 31 | } |
| 32 | |
| 33 | TEST(JSON, Parse) { |
| 34 | ParseAndTestJSON<JSONString>("\"foo\"" , [](JSONString &string_val) { |
| 35 | EXPECT_EQ(string_val.GetData(), "foo" ); |
| 36 | }); |
| 37 | EXPECT_THAT(ParseJSON("\"foo" ), testing::IsNull()); |
| 38 | ParseAndTestJSON<JSONNumber>("3" , [](JSONNumber &number_val) { |
| 39 | EXPECT_EQ(number_val.GetAsSigned(), 3); |
| 40 | EXPECT_EQ(number_val.GetAsUnsigned(), 3u); |
| 41 | EXPECT_EQ(number_val.GetAsDouble(), 3.0); |
| 42 | }); |
| 43 | ParseAndTestJSON<JSONNumber>("-5" , [](JSONNumber &number_val) { |
| 44 | EXPECT_EQ(number_val.GetAsSigned(), -5); |
| 45 | EXPECT_EQ(number_val.GetAsDouble(), -5.0); |
| 46 | }); |
| 47 | ParseAndTestJSON<JSONNumber>("-6.4" , [](JSONNumber &number_val) { |
| 48 | EXPECT_EQ(number_val.GetAsSigned(), -6); |
| 49 | EXPECT_EQ(number_val.GetAsDouble(), -6.4); |
| 50 | }); |
| 51 | EXPECT_THAT(ParseJSON("-1.2.3" ), testing::IsNull()); |
| 52 | ParseAndTestJSON<JSONTrue>("true" ); |
| 53 | ParseAndTestJSON<JSONFalse>("false" ); |
| 54 | ParseAndTestJSON<JSONNull>("null" ); |
| 55 | ParseAndTestJSON<JSONObject>( |
| 56 | "{ \"key1\": 4, \"key2\": \"foobar\" }" , [](JSONObject &obj_val) { |
| 57 | TestJSON<JSONNumber>(obj_val.GetObject("key1" ).get(), |
| 58 | [](JSONNumber &number_val) { |
| 59 | EXPECT_EQ(number_val.GetAsSigned(), 4); |
| 60 | EXPECT_EQ(number_val.GetAsUnsigned(), 4u); |
| 61 | EXPECT_EQ(number_val.GetAsDouble(), 4.0); |
| 62 | }); |
| 63 | TestJSON<JSONString>(obj_val.GetObject("key2" ).get(), |
| 64 | [](JSONString &string_val) { |
| 65 | EXPECT_EQ(string_val.GetData(), "foobar" ); |
| 66 | }); |
| 67 | }); |
| 68 | ParseAndTestJSON<JSONArray>("[1, \"bar\", 3.14]" , [](JSONArray &array_val) { |
| 69 | EXPECT_EQ(array_val.GetNumElements(), 3u); |
| 70 | TestJSON<JSONNumber>(array_val.GetObject(0).get(), |
| 71 | [](JSONNumber &number_val) { |
| 72 | EXPECT_EQ(number_val.GetAsSigned(), 1); |
| 73 | EXPECT_EQ(number_val.GetAsUnsigned(), 1u); |
| 74 | EXPECT_EQ(number_val.GetAsDouble(), 1.0); |
| 75 | }); |
| 76 | TestJSON<JSONString>( |
| 77 | array_val.GetObject(1).get(), |
| 78 | [](JSONString &string_val) { EXPECT_EQ(string_val.GetData(), "bar" ); }); |
| 79 | TestJSON<JSONNumber>(array_val.GetObject(2).get(), |
| 80 | [](JSONNumber &number_val) { |
| 81 | EXPECT_EQ(number_val.GetAsSigned(), 3); |
| 82 | EXPECT_EQ(number_val.GetAsUnsigned(), 3u); |
| 83 | EXPECT_EQ(number_val.GetAsDouble(), 3.14); |
| 84 | }); |
| 85 | }); |
| 86 | ParseAndTestJSON<JSONArray>("[]" , [](JSONArray &array_val) { |
| 87 | EXPECT_EQ(array_val.GetNumElements(), 0u); |
| 88 | }); |
| 89 | } |
